The eligibility criteria are the first step in the NMIMS Mumbai admission procedure 2026. Candidates are required to apply online using the NMIMS application form. They are required to appear for the NMAT or other entrance exams. Then, they undergo selection procedures such as Group Discussion, Personal Interview and Written Ability Test (WAT).
The selection procedure for the NMIMS Mumbai program begins with qualifying for the NMAT entrance exam. The candidates are then shortlisted according to their scores. The shortlisted candidates proceed to the Personal Interview, Group Discussion and sometimes the Written Ability Test (WAT).
The required NMAT score for NMIMS Mumbai varies each year. Generally, candidates need to meet or exceed the NMIMS NMAT cutoff for their chosen MBA program to be shortlisted for the next rounds.
To fill out the NMIMS application form for NMIMS Mumbai, go to the official NMIMS admission portal. Register with your details, upload the required documents, pay the application fee and submit the form before the last date.
The NMIMS competency test is conducted by NMIMS Mumbai to assess candidates' skills in analytical ability, logical reasoning and decision-making. It helps shortlist candidates for the selection rounds.
Yes, NMIMS Mumbai considers relevant work experience during the admission process, especially for MBA courses. It is an added advantage to a candidate’s profile, but is not mandatory.
NMIMS Mumbai allows candidates to take the NMAT exam up to three times in a year and the best score is considered for admission.
The final merit list for NMIMS Mumbai is usually released after all selection rounds, including GD and PI are completed.
The eligibility criteria for the NMIMS Mumbai MBA program state that the applicants must hold a bachelor's degree with a minimum required mark. They must also satisfy the NMAT cutoff and any other requirements set by the university.
